    MAF cal was easy man.

    FIRST unplug battery

    cut all wires u SPLICED at the URD module with plenty of extra wire for the next user (I cut 1 at a time just in case)..............then tape the ends of those wires u snipped that are still tagged into ur ECU side.

    Finally the 1 ECU wire you originally CUT red/yllw tracer can be traced to the modules 2 Wires (green and violet I think) u can snip them but leave them long!.................I left a good 4" of the URD modules wires (green and violet) connected to the ECU side (red with yllw tracer).....then I just soldered the green to violet which in turn made the connection back to the ECU's Red with white tracer.

    So my original solder joints on the red/yllw ECU wires were kept, and I just used the URDs green and violet to extend the connection if that makes sense.

    U got my number

    Doing it that way left MUCH MORE room to solder than if u were to reconnect the red with yellow tracer back together by itself.

    double check ur wires
